Are Kids Really to Blame for Climate Change? Or Is It the System?


Listen Later

In this episode of The Good System, I tackle a surprisingly heated question: should you feel guilty about having kids in the climate crisis? Spoiler alert — it’s not your toddler’s fault the planet’s on fire.

I unpack the real reasons emissions keep rising (hint: it’s not diapers or birthday parties), and take a hard look at how blaming personal choices — like having children — lets the system off the hook. From billionaire emissions to baked-in fossil fuel infrastructure, we follow the trail of CO₂ and ask: who’s really driving the climate bus?
